Under the circumstances you stated it will be hard to find insurance.  You will need to start contacting independent agents that represent many companies. They will be able to shop your situation around to try to find a company that will insure you. In some states you can get a policy where a specific household member is "Excluded" from coverage. You should ask if this is possible in your state.
